What are management consulting firms in Malaysia?
Management consulting firms in Malaysia help organisations improve performance by diagnosing problems, designing strategies, and supporting execution across areas like operations, technology, finance, and people. They bring structured methods, industry benchmarks, and specialist expertise to accelerate change while reducing delivery risk.
When hiring a consulting firm makes sense
Consultants are most valuable when your organisation needs speed, independent perspectives, or specialised skills that are hard to build quickly. In Malaysia, common engagement triggers include:
- Transformation roadmaps: clarifying priorities, sequencing initiatives, and aligning stakeholders across business units.
- Process and cost improvement: reducing waste, improving cycle times, and increasing productivity without sacrificing service quality.
- Technology-enabled change: modernising ERP, cloud adoption, data governance, or automation with stronger controls.
- PMO and programme delivery: making large initiatives trackable with clear milestones, owners, and risk management.
How to evaluate management consulting firms in malaysia
A different firm may look “best” depending on what you want to achieve. Use these criteria to compare options in a practical, outcome-focused way.
1) Proven capability in your problem type
Ask for examples that match your scope—industry, scale, and complexity. Look for specificity: what changed, how it was measured, and what was learned.
2) Delivery approach, not just strategy
Many projects fail in execution. Prioritise firms that can support implementation: governance, change management, capability transfer, and performance tracking.
3) Clarity on scope and success metrics
Strong proposals define deliverables, assumptions, responsibilities, and KPIs. If success can’t be measured, expectations will drift.
4) Team quality and continuity
The partner and project lead matter more than the brand name. Ensure you meet the delivery team and understand how knowledge will be documented and handed over.

Mistakes to avoid
A few patterns repeatedly lead to disappointing outcomes:
- Selecting based on reputation alone, without validating relevant delivery experience
- Agreeing to vague scope statements that don’t define what “done” looks like
- Treating the engagement as outsourced thinking, instead of building internal ownership
- Skipping change management, then wondering why adoption is low
